Qatar Airways’ enormously popular Travel Festival is back, giving travelers across the world the opportunity to enjoy dream deals to inspiring places – as well as having the chance to win fantastic prizes.

From Aug. 29 to Sept. 5, 2016, the Qatar Airways Travel Festival will take travelers to some of the world’s favorite holiday destinations, with companion promotions offering two-for-one fares, discounts of up to 50 percent and free flights for children, all available on travel between Sept. 15, 2016 and June 30, 2017*.

The Festival also includes special deals for hotels, as well as discounted holiday extras such as car rental.

Passengers can book fares from Azerbaijan to US (from 632 manats), Indian subcontinent (from 777 manats), Africa (from 1,042 manats), and to the Middle East (from 350 manats).

Popular travel destinations include New York (from 632 manats), Tbilisi (from 257 manats), Maldives (from 856 manats), and Phuket (Thailand) - from 777 manats. Qatar Airways Privilege Club Members can also earn triple Qmiles for bookings made during the Travel Festival.

“The Qatar Airways Travel Festival first launched in January this year gave our customers a unique platform through which to enjoy some of the very best deals available,” Qatar Airways senior vice president Europe, Jonathan Harding, said.

“This time throughout the Travel Festival, our passengers will be able to choose from some even more incredible packages and travel deals, empowering them to explore the world,” he noted. “We want to inspire people to not only dream about travelling, but to make those dreams a reality.”

Offers available throughout the Travel Festival will be applicable on Economy and Business Class return airfares to the more than 150 destinations worldwide that Qatar Airways flies to, including in the Middle East, Europe, East Asia, Indian Sub-continent, Asia Pacific, and Africa.

Qatar Airways, the national carrier of the State of Qatar, is one of the fastest growing airlines operating one of the youngest fleets in the world. Now in its 19th year of operations, Qatar Airways has a modern fleet of 190 aircraft flying to more than 150 key business and leisure destinations across six continents.

A multiple award-winning airline, Qatar Airways was awarded World's Best Business Class; Best Business Class Airline Lounge and Best Airline Staff Service in the Middle East at the prestigious 2016 World Airline Awards managed by Skytrax, the international air transport rating organization.
